  4. B

    Self help books

    I find "Trading for a Living" by Dr. Alexander Elder and "The Disciplined Trader" by Mark Douglas particularly useful. They offer valuable insights into trading psychology and discipline, which are crucial for consistent success in forex trading.

  12. B

    false signals

    When trading based on candlestick patterns, dealing with false signals requires a combination of patience and confirmation. Waiting for additional confirmation from other technical indicators or the next candlestick can help filter out potential false signals and improve the accuracy of trades.
  13. B

    Auto trading returning 12% per month is it possible? and who can i trust?

    Yes it's possible but not every month. Also this strategy looks quite risky because compounding return gives 280% yearly return which is insanely high.
